ArcadeDB allows execution of arbitrary scripts written in Javascript or any scripting language installed in the JVM.

ArcadeDB supports a minimal SQL engine to allow a batch of commands, called "SQL Script" (`sqlscript`).
Batches of commands are useful when you have to execute multiple things at the server side and avoiding the network roundtrip for each command.

The following list highlights the differences between `sql` and `sqlscript`:

* `sqlscript` allows multiple statements, `sql` is limited to a single statement.
* A `sqlscript` batch is automatically transaction, a `sql` query or command by itself is not.
* `sqlscript` supports additional control flow constructs (i.e. loops and conditionals, see below).
